Transaction 301441b356d9e15859fde68c7a25af3ee946f131058690969aa59266e14f0689

1 Input
2 Outputs
  • 301441b356d9e15859fde68c7a25af3ee946f131058690969aa59266e14f0689:0
  • value  500000
    address  39MPLHVdphwHKzUWe2CoKJydPat4MFE2CA
  • 301441b356d9e15859fde68c7a25af3ee946f131058690969aa59266e14f0689:1
  • value  2255740
    address  32ZMdp9oBpemnnAHg5AsZfFkpgKLh2cgJ5